By selling old CDs, Sarah has a store credit for $153. A new CD costs $18. What are the possible numbers of new CDs Sarah can buy?

1 Answer

Up to 8

Explanation:

Sarah has store credit of $153. New CDs cost $18. If we divide the credit by the cost per CD, we can find out how many she can buy:

#153/18=8.5#

Since we can't buy a partial CD, the maximum number of new CDs she can buy is 8 (and so she can buy 0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, or 8 new ones).
